    Daft Punk this month whilst working out for me. Soundtrack to Tron Legacy and a live album of theirs (Alive).

    For cardio, anything around 120bpm works a treat as I can pound out that pace for ages - works amazing to military band quick marches on the treadmill or a high setting on the Elliptical! The Central Band of the Royal Air Force are good for that.

    For longer workouts or rowing, I also enjoy Audible. I can sink myself into the story, or whatever I'm listening to and forget where I am completely.
